Description
Electricity: Principles and Applications, 9e, requires that students have no prior knowledge of electrical theory and principles and allows students with limited math and reading skills to gain a clear understanding of electricity and electrical devices. Mastering this material in this text will also provide students with the knowledge and skills needed to pursue further education in electricity and electronics.
